WebWithin 3 hours, the bentonite had hydrated sufficiently to retard the flow to negligible amounts. The container became deformed due to the swelling of the nodules as they hydrated. There was a minor clouding of the water utilized for the experiment. This indicated that washout would not be a problem. Web10 mrt. 2003 · Abstract. In 1999, in response to its escalating number of wells requiring abandonment, ChevronTexaco initiated research into the use of compressed sodium bentonite as an alternative to cement for permanent well plugging. The objective of this research was to identify a process to reduce plugging costs by at least 30% to …
WebKeywords: Bentonite, Xylene, adsorption, adsorbent, pollutants, Acid. 1. INTRODUCTION Bentonite is a hydrophilic clay, and is capable of absorbing water and other polar solvents. When hydrated, bentonite swells; which is due to repulsion of platelets caused by osmotic pressure.
